Wildfire threatens home in Port St. Lucie

Posted: 04/03/2012

Firefighters in St. Lucie County have a half acre brush fire under control, that threatened a few homes.  

The fire broke out just before noon Tuesday in the 48-hundred block of Oleander Avenue north of Midway Road.  

At one point, the fire moved within 50 feet of one home.  The weather presented additional challenges for fire crews.

"The wind was moving 7 miles an hour pushing the fire right toward the houses," said Melissa Yunas with the Florida Forest Service.  "St. Lucie Fire-Rescue set up structure protection for what was threatened, and the Florida Forest Service came in with bulldozers and put in a containment line all the way around the fire and the house was saved."

No one was hurt.
